I am in the middle of a cold weather tear down / deep cleaning of my Clem 
L. This project started with ordering a new chain & large chainring to 
replace worn units. I start taking things apart and am unable to stop. 
Bottom bracket felt crappy so took it out and everything was just really 
dirty so I did not stop until I had a bare frame. In the process a couple 
of interesting things were discovered.
First item pertains to the new chainring for my Silver wide / low crank. 
Its aluminum of course as described by Riv. What is interesting is the 
original was steel and a relative boat anchor! This discovery led me down a 
rabbit hole of weighing everything. I have never been a weight weenie even 
less so since getting my Rivs. But, armed with a very accurate scale and a 
driveway covered in snow I started taking notes...
That aluminum chainring saved me 85 grams weighing in at a scant 58.5 grams 
vs the originals 163.5. Held in ones hand that felt like at least a pound. 
I am curious about when Riv started making the larger rings out of aluminum?
The size 52 Clem L bare frame with headset cups installed weighs 2,932 
grams or 6lbs. 7.4 ounces, topping my list of things I did not need to know.
The bare fork is 1,063 grams or 2lbs. 5.5 ounces. I feel certain the fork 
on my large Gus is twice that!
My 650b cliffhanger wheels built with 36 hole deore hubs shod with Simworks 
Homage tires mounted with tubes come out to 4lbs. 7.1 ounces rear and 4lbs. 
0.3 ounces front. Cassette and q.r. skewers not included.
